II. Getting Started and Beginner Guide

A. Installation and Account Creation

After downloading, link your account with Supercell ID or Google Play to save progress. This also lets you switch devices seamlessly — or manage multiple villages if you’re hardcore like that.

B. Tutorial and Mechanics

The tutorial walks you through your first attack, introducing you to:

  • Building your first Barracks, Army Camp, and Cannon

  • Attacking a Goblin base

  • Collecting resources from Gold Mines and Elixir Collectors

C. First-Time Player Tips

  1. Don’t rush your Town Hall!
    Newbies often upgrade too fast and hit walls in matchmaking.

  2. Keep your Builders busy. Idle builders are wasted time.

  3. Protect your storages. Hide them deep in your base layout.

  4. Save Gems for Builders. Don’t spend them speeding up upgrades early on.

D. Resource Allocation

Focus your gold on defenses and walls, and your elixir on troop upgrades and army camps. Early upgrades that make attacking more efficient will snowball your progress faster than shiny traps.

E. Early Progression Strategy

Stick to farming easy bases. Use simple combos like GiBarch (Giants + Barbarians + Archers) to raid loot-rich opponents. This gets you upgrades faster without risking trophies.

V. Town Hall Levels TH1–TH8

A. TH1–TH2

These are tutorial stages. Focus on unlocking basic buildings and learning troop behavior. Don’t overthink it — just progress steadily.

B. TH3–TH4

Unlock Clan Castle and Laboratory — the game really begins here. Join a clan early to participate in wars and receive troop donations.

C. TH5–TH6

Air units like Balloons and Dragons enter the scene. Try experimenting with Giants + Wizards or Balloon + Minions for raids.

D. TH7

You unlock the Barbarian King, your first hero. Protect him; he’s key to both offense and defense.

E. TH8

This is where the game deepens — Dark Elixir unlocks advanced troops like Hog Riders and Valkyries. Farming efficiently becomes essential.

VI. Town Hall Levels TH9–TH16

A. TH9–TH10

Welcome to mid-game! Archer Queen arrives, changing everything. Focus on hero upgrades — she’s vital for late-game attacks.

B. TH11–TH12

New defenses like Eagle Artillery and Giga Tesla appear. The grind intensifies, but so does your power. Clan Wars become more tactical.

C. TH13–TH14

Unlock Royal Champion and Pets. Base designs evolve around anti-hero defense setups. You’ll need hybrid armies to stay competitive.

D. TH15

Expect new Spell Towers and Monoliths — pure chaos for attackers. Strategic funneling and Queen walks are must-learn techniques.

E. TH16 (2025 Update)

The newest addition brings enhanced hero levels and upgraded defenses. Expect higher difficulty and longer upgrade times, but also absurdly strong endgame armies.

XII. Troop Training and Composition

A. Overview

Your army composition is the soul of your attacks.

B. Mechanics

Training time has been streamlined — multiple queues make switching strategies easier.

C. Composition Guide

Common builds:

  • GiBarch (Giants + Archers + Barbarians) – Early farming

  • GoWiPe – Heavy army for war attacks

  • Queen Walk Hybrid – Queen + Miners + Hogs combo

  • LavaLoon – Classic air dominance

D. Army Strategy

Adapt based on base layout. Ground comps struggle against Inferno Towers; air comps dominate if Sweepers are misaligned.

E. Synergy

The best players don’t just pick troops — they pick combinations that complement each other’s weaknesses.

XVI. Farming Strategy and Resource Management

A. Overview

Farming is how you upgrade without paying real money.

B. Mechanics

Farm at a trophy range where loot is abundant but opponents are easy.

C. Gold Farming

Use GiBarch or Goblin Knife strategies. Target inactive bases with full collectors.

D. Elixir Farming

Focus on easy bases where collectors are outside walls. Healer comps help sustain long raids.

E. Efficiency

Always keep your Labs and Builders busy — idle time = wasted progress.

XVII. Dark Elixir Farming and Trophy Pushing

A. Dark Elixir Farming

At higher levels, Queen Walk Miners and Hog Riders dominate. Focus on bases with central drills.

B. Mechanics

Use Lightning + Earthquake to clear defenses blocking Dark Elixir storages.

C. Trophy Pushing

Aim for calculated aggression — consistent 2-star attacks matter more than occasional 3-stars.

D. Ranking System

Trophies determine your league. Each league offers better loot bonuses, so climbing is worth it.

E. Competitive Play

Clan Wars and Clan War Leagues are where elite players shine — coordination and strategy win here, not luck.
